FSE internships
Whether or not your program includes compulsory internships, you can take part in several paid internships thanks to the FSE's flexible formula.
This gives all students the chance to complete 1 to 4 full-time, paid internships of 12 to 16 weeks during their bachelor's degree, when they wish, in order to acquire practical training.

Cooperative internships
Our two cooperative bachelor's degrees in Materials and Metallurgical Engineering and Mining and Mineral Processing Engineering include 3 paid 4-month internships in an industrial setting. You will be supervised by a company engineer and a faculty member.

Employment prospects
Thanks to the market portraits produced by the Service de développement professionnel (SDP), you can find out about job openings, hiring statistics and market trends in your future employment sector.
Throughout your studies, you can take advantage of the services offered by the SDP. In addition to consulting job and internship offers, you can meet with an advisor, take advantage of recruitment activities and improve your job search tools.
